Gravity Forms QuickEmailVerification is a WordPress plugin designed to add an email verification step to your Gravity Forms submissions. It helps solve a common issue in form workflows: unconfirmed addresses that lead to low-quality leads, failed follow-ups, and inflated counts of “successful” signups. By requiring users to confirm their email, you can ensure the address is valid before you trigger next actions.

Instead of changing how you build forms, you can keep using Gravity Forms, including your existing form structure and notifications, while improving the reliability of the email data captured from visitors.

Main Features

  • Email verification for Gravity Forms — Adds an extra confirmation step for submissions that include an email address.
  • Verification email delivery — Sends a confirmation message to the email provided in the form.
  • Confirmation flow — Users complete verification by following the link contained in the verification email.
  • Verified vs. unverified submissions — Supports distinguishing between confirmed and unconfirmed entries for downstream logic.
  • Integration with existing forms — Works within your current Gravity Forms setup without requiring a rebuild of your forms.
  • Use of the form’s email input — Targets the email value entered through the standard Gravity Forms email field.
  • Admin-configurable messaging — Lets you control the content shown/sent for the verification step.
  • Cleaner automation triggers — Helps ensure follow-up processes run only when the email is confirmed.
